Step-by-Step Process for Installing a Barn Door Rail System
Installing a barn door rail system is a straightforward process that allows for both functionality and style in any room. First, measure your door opening to determine the size of the sliding barn door tracks and frames you’ll need. Custom options are available to ensure a perfect fit for various door styles, from small closets to large room dividers. This flexibility makes barn door track systems ideal for both modern and rustic aesthetics.
Next, gather your tools: drill, screwdriver, measuring tape, level, and the chosen barn door hardware including tracks, frames, and hangers. Mark the mounting points on the wall using the included templates or measurements. Drill pilot holes, ensuring they align with the tracks’ brackets for secure attachment. Install the track sections, followed by the door frame. Once in place, attach the sliding barn door hardware, allowing for smooth operation. Adjust the hanging tension for a level door and enjoy your newly installed custom barn door rail system.
